Itaki

Itaki is a village located in Sangole tehsil of Solapur district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 42km away from sub-district headquarter Sangole (tehsildar office) and 110km away from district headquarter Solapur. As per 2009 stats, Itaki village is also a gram panchayat.

About Itaki

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Itaki is 562514. The village spans a total geographical area of 1305.41 hectares. Sangole is nearest town to Itaki village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 42km away.

When it comes to local governance, Itaki village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Sangole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Madha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Itaki

According to the 2011 Census, Itaki has a total population of about 1,084, with approximately 570 males and 514 females. The sex ratio is around 901 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 98 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 148 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 61.16%, with male literacy at about 70.88% and female literacy near 50.39%. There are around 215 households in the village. Connectivity of Itaki

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Itaki. As per the 2011 stats, Itaki had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
